The Advanced Certificate in Nanobiology Nanoparticle Radiotherapy provides specialized training in the burgeoning field of targeted cancer therapies. This program focuses on the application of nanoparticles in enhancing radiotherapy, improving treatment efficacy while minimizing side effects.
Learning outcomes include a comprehensive understanding of nanoparticle synthesis, characterization, and functionalization for drug delivery. Students will gain proficiency in designing and executing in vitro and in vivo experiments related to nanoparticle radiotherapy, analyzing data, and interpreting results. The curriculum incorporates advanced imaging techniques and radiation biology principles essential for the field.
The program's duration is typically one year, delivered through a blended learning approach combining online modules with hands-on laboratory sessions. This flexible structure allows for professional development while minimizing disruption to existing commitments.
